no need to weather them then

thats just old fashioned nonsense , the only real problem with new snares is that they are more visible, to any prowler , but once they weather , and set well out they are extremely hard to see. i set out 100 brand new pegged snares . one morning and had 80 rabbits the following morning. woodga set a hundred out not so long ago and took a good few in the evening just before dark , then took a kill in the morning , the overall total between evening and morning was nearly a hundred rabbits , all from new shiny brass snares.
